I don't think you can come to that conclusion from those comments.
Powering an arduino with 5V through the 5V pin is fine, providing that is what you do. Powering the arduino from a bunch of batteries no matter what they say on the side can be a problem if the real voltage is greater than 5.5V.
I have a powerplug going from the 12 volt to the Arduino. However when I use this plug the Arduino becomes hot (At the power conversion chip)
Yes it will it is burning off the excess power in the form of heat. With 9V there is not so much to burn.
